Rene Rose: Registry Zugriff über Active X??

Hallo Kollegen!

Für eine lokale Anwendung arbeite ich mit HTML und Jave Script. Ich habe mittels Active X bereits vollen Zugriff aufs Dateisystem. Nun suche ich nach einer Lösung, auch die Registry zu nutzen, um zum Beispiel einen Default Ordner für Dateioperationen festzulegen, der beim Start der Applikation automatisch genutzt wird.

Wie sieht eine mögliche Lösung aus?

Vielen Dan und schönen Abend wünscht Rene

  1. Hallo Rene,

    Für eine lokale Anwendung arbeite ich mit HTML und Jave Script. Ich habe mittels Active X bereits vollen Zugriff aufs Dateisystem. Nun suche ich nach einer Lösung, auch die Registry zu nutzen, um zum Beispiel einen Default Ordner für Dateioperationen festzulegen, der beim Start der Applikation automatisch genutzt wird.

    der Quellcode meiner Beispielseite zeigt Dir zwar nur lesenden
    Zugriff auf die Registry, der schreibende geht jedoch analog,
    siehe MSDN, Manipulating the System Registry.

    Freundliche Grüße

    Vinzenz

    1. Hallo Vinzenz!

      Wenn ich diese und verschiedene andere Scripts teste, bekomme ich eine Meldung: "Fehler konnte WShell nicht erstellen" oder "WSehll" is undefined.

      Wie kann ich das lösen?

      1. Verzeihung, exakt ist es so:

        Dim WSHShell
            Set WSHShell = CreateObject("WScript.Shell")

        Die Meldung lautet "WScript is undefined".

        1. Kommando zurück!!

          Das ist der falsche Aufruf. Es muss lauten:

          var WshShell = new ActiveXObject("WScript.Shell");

          nach ersten Tests funktioniert das! Sehr schön. Ich bedanke mich für die Hilfe!!!